New York DWI Laws

In New York, it’s illegal to operate a motor vehicle when your blood alcohol content (BAC) is 0.08% or higher. You can face DWI charges even if your BAC is below 0.08%, however, if the arresting officer determines you were driving while impaired by alcohol or drugs. There are two main drunk driving offenses in NY:

  • DWI (Driving While Intoxicated) – Misdemeanor criminal charge
  • DWAI (Driving While Ability Impaired) – Traffic infraction with lesser penalties

The legal consequences for DWI are much harsher than DWAI. With a DWI, you face potential jail time, large fines, and license suspension. A DWAI is still serious, but won’t result in criminal charges on your record [1].

Penalties for DWI Conviction in New York

If convicted of DWI, whether it’s a first offense or repeat charge, you may face:

  • Up to 1 year in jail
  • Fines of $500 to $1,000
  • License revocation for at least 6 months
  • Installation of ignition interlock device
  • Alcohol/drug abuse screening and treatment
  • Higher insurance rates

Penalties increase for second and third DWI offenses within 10 years. You’ll also face charges if you refuse to submit to a breathalyzer or blood test after being lawfully arrested. New York has a “zero tolerance” policy for drivers under 21 – any detectable amount of alcohol results in a DWAI.

Your License After a DWI

A DWI/DUI conviction almost always results in driver’s license suspension or revocation. For a first DWI offense, your license will be suspended for at least 6 months. For a second offense within 10 years, it’s revoked for at least 1 year. Additional penalties include:

  • Installation of an ignition interlock device (costs approx. $100 per month)
  • $100 license re-application fee
  • $750 annual fee for 3 years to maintain license
  • Possible community service and completion of a drunk driving program

To get your license back after a DWI suspension, you’ll have to pay fines, show proof of insurance, and may need to pass a road test. An attorney can help you through this process and assist if your license is revoked [3].

Long Island DWI Defense Strategies

An experienced DWI attorney will know how to approach your defense depending on the specifics of your case. Here are some strategies they may use:

  • Invalidating field sobriety tests – Challenge errors made by officers during coordination exercises.
  • Disputing breathalyzer accuracy – Faulty calibration or your medical condition could produce invalid results.
  • Questioning the traffic stop – Was there reasonable suspicion to pull you over initially?
  • Raising doubt on officer testimony – Identify inconsistencies or exaggerations.
  • Getting charges reduced – Negotiate with the prosecutor to lessen charges to a DWAI or other violation.
  • Plea bargaining – Agree to plead guilty in exchange for lesser penalties.
